MAGISTRATES' COURT.
[Before H. E. Curtis, A. Jones, and J. R. Dodson, Esqs., J. J.P.] Buckeridge v. Parsons.— Action to recover the sum of £11 5s for goods supplied. Mr Fell for the defendant argued that the wrong man was being sued, and asked for a nonsuit, but the Bench gave judgment for the amount . claimed and costs. Mr Pitt appeared for the plaintiff. H. Stafford v. Parker. — Action to recover £9 8s 2d, balance of account due. Mr Bunny appeared for the plaintiff. Judgment for plaintiff for the amount claimed, with costs ' £1 9s. Middlemiss, v. Morgan.— Action to recover; £1 16s for rent. Judgment for £1 13s, with costs ss,
